Lan CC, Chiu TJ, Hung CY, Yeh KY, Lu CH, Chen YY, Chen JS, Hung YS, Chou WC. The efficacy and safety profile of third-line treatment in patients with metastatic pancreatic adenocarcinoma. Pancreatology 2025; 25:266-274. [PMID: 39915162 DOI: 10.1016/j.pan.2025.01.012]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 05/29/2024] [Revised: 10/01/2024] [Accepted: 01/31/2025] [Indexed: 03/22/2025]
Abstract
BACKGROUND For metastatic pancreatic ductal adenocarcinoma (mPDAC), there are no established third-line chemotherapy options. We examined the efficacy and safety of third-line chemotherapy in patients with mPDAC in real-world practice. METHODS We retrospectively analyzed 257 patients with mPDAC and progressive disease after first-line treatment with gemcitabine-based regimens and second-line treatment with liposomal irinotecan plus 5-fluorouracil and leucovorin at five Taiwanese medical centers from 2018 to 2022. Treatment efficacy and toxicity were analyzed in 77 of 257 patients receiving third-line treatment subsequently. We performed univariate and multivariate analyses to identify prognostic factors for overall survival (OS) in patients receiving third-line treatment. RESULTS Patients receiving third-line treatment had a median OS of 4.5 months (95 % confidence interval [CI], 3.6-5.4), compared to 1.6 months (95 % CI, 1.3-1.9) for those who did not. Independent poor prognostic factors for OS included the absence of previous pancreatectomy (adjusted hazard ratio [aHR] 3.03, 95 % CI, 1.30-7.14, P = 0.001), an ECOG score of ≥2 ((aHR 9.81, 95 % CI 4.34-22.1, P < 0.001), and progressive disease response during second-line treatment (aHR 1.90, 95 % CI 1.21-8.91, P = 0.020, P = 0.020). Median OS for patients with none, one, two, and three poor prognostic factors were 15.9 (95 % CI, 12.3-19.6), 7.0 (2.6-13.3), 4.4 (3.5-5.2), and 2.0 (1.7-2.2) months, respectively. 43 of 77 patients (56 %) experienced at least one grade 3 or 4 toxicity. CONCLUSION In real-world settings, patients with mPDAC receiving third-line chemotherapy may have a moderate survival advantage, although clinicians should carefully select patients owing to high incidence of grade 3/4 toxicities.

Zhu S, Yang H, Liu L, Jiang Z, Ji J, Wang X, Zhong L, Liu F, Gao X, Wang H, Zhou Y. CDKs Functional Analysis in Low Proliferating Early-Stage Pancreatic Ductal Adenocarcinoma. JOURNAL OF BIOINFORMATICS AND SYSTEMS BIOLOGY : OPEN ACCESS 2023; 6:187-200. [PMID: 37744402 PMCID: PMC10516534 DOI: 10.26502/jbsb.5107060]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 09/26/2023]
Abstract
Pancreatic ductal adenocarcinoma (PDAC) is a highly devastating disease with a poor prognosis and growing incidence. In this study, we explored the potential roles of CDK1, CDK2, CDK4, and CDK6 in the progression of early-stage PDAC. Clinicopathologic and mRNA expression data and treatment information of 140 patients identified with stage I/II PDAC who underwent pancreaticoduodenectomy were obtained from the Cancer Genome Atlas data set. Our bioinformatic analysis showed that higher CDK1, CDK2, CDK4, or CDK6 expression was associated with a shorter median survival of the early-stage PDAC patients. Of note, in the low-proliferating pancreatic cancer group, CDKs expressions were significantly associated with proteins functioning in apoptosis, metastasis, immunity, or stemness. Among the low-proliferating PDAC, higher expression of CDK1 was associated with the shorter survival of patients, suggesting that CDK1 may regulate PDAC progression through cell cycle-independent mechanisms. Our experimental data showed that CDK1 knockdown/inhibition significantly suppressed the expression levels of AHR and POU5F1, two critical proteins functioning in cancer cell metastasis and stemness, in low-proliferating, but not in high-proliferating pancreatic cancer cells. In all, our study suggests that CDKs regulate PDAC progression not only through cell proliferation but also through apoptosis, metastasis, immunity, and stemness.

Singh M, Pal P, Dutta RS, Marbaniang D, Ray S, Mazumder B. Nanodiamond Mediated Molecular Targeting in Pancreatic Ductal Adenocarcinoma: Disrupting the Tumor-stromal Cross-talk, Next Hope on the Horizon? Curr Cancer Drug Targets 2023; 23:620-633. [PMID: 36843367 DOI: 10.2174/1568009623666230227120837]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/11/2022] [Revised: 12/21/2022] [Accepted: 12/21/2022] [Indexed: 02/28/2023]
Abstract
Pancreatic ductal adenocarcinoma (PDAC) is one of the foremost causes of cancer-related morbidities worldwide. Novel nanotechnology-backed drug delivery stratagems, including molecular targeting of the chemotherapeutic payload, have been considered. However, no quantum leap in the gross survival rate of patients with PDAC has been realized. One of the predominant causes behind this is tumor desmoplasia, a dense and heterogenous stromal extracellular matrix of the tumor, aptly termed tumor microenvironment (TME). It plays a pivotal role in the tumor pathogenesis of PDAC as it occupies most of the tumor mass, making PDAC one of the most stromal-rich cancers. The complex crosstalk between the tumor and dynamic components of the TME impacts tumor progression and poses a potential barrier to drug delivery. Understanding and deciphering the complex cascade of tumorstromal interactions are the need of the hour so that we can develop neoteric nano-carriers to disrupt the stroma and target the tumor. Nanodiamonds (NDs), due to their unique surface characteristics, have emerged as a promising nano delivery system in various pre-clinical cancer models and have the potential to deliver the chemotherapeutic payload by moving beyond the dynamic tumor-stromal barrier. It can be the next revolution in nanoparticle-mediated pancreatic cancer targeting.

Marino MV, Giovinazzo F, Podda M, Gomez Ruiz M, Gomez Fleitas M, Pisanu A, Latteri MA, Takaori K. Robotic-assisted pancreaticoduodenectomy with vascular resection. Description of the surgical technique and analysis of early outcomes. Surg Oncol 2020; 35:344-350. [PMID: 32979700 DOI: 10.1016/j.suronc.2020.08.025] [Citation(s) in RCA: 13] [Impact Index Per Article: 2.6]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/21/2019] [Revised: 05/03/2020] [Accepted: 08/19/2020] [Indexed: 12/12/2022]
Abstract
BACKGROUND Despite the potential benefits, the adoption of the minimally invasive surgery for the treatment of borderline resectable pancreatic cancer is still in the initial phase. We investigated the safety and feasibility of the robotic pancreaticoduodenectomy with venous resection/reconstruction (RPD SMV/PV). METHODS Since March 2013 to October 2019, a total of 73 RPD and 10 RPD SMV/PV were performed. The two groups were case-matched according to the preoperative characteristics. RESULTS Mean operative times and estimated blood loss were less in the RPD group in comparison to that in the RPD with SMV-PV group (525 vs 642 min, p = 0.003 and 290 vs 620 ml, p = 0.002, respectively). The mean length of hospital stay was similar in the RPD group in comparison to that in the RPD with SMV-PV group (10 days vs 13 days, p = 0.313). The two groups had similar overall postoperative morbidity rate (57.5% vs 60%, p = 0.686), although the severe complication rate was lower in the RPD group (11% vs 40%, p = 0.004). CONCLUSIONS RPD with SMV-PV is associated with increased operative time, estimated blood loss, higher major complication rate compared with RPD.

Laparoscopic versus open distal pancreatectomy for pancreatic ductal adenocarcinoma: a single-center propensity score matching study. Updates Surg 2020; 72:387-397. [PMID: 32266660 DOI: 10.1007/s13304-020-00742-5] [Citation(s) in RCA: 5]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/15/2019] [Accepted: 03/04/2020] [Indexed: 12/17/2022]
Abstract
Laparoscopic distal pancreatectomy (LDP) for benign and low-grade malignant pancreatic diseases has been increasingly utilized. However, the use of LDP for pancreatic ductal adenocarcinoma (PDAC) remains controversial and has not been widely accepted. In this study, the outcomes of LDP versus conventional open distal pancreatectomy (ODP) for left-sided PDAC were examined. A retrospective review of patients who underwent LDP or ODP for left-sided PDAC between January 2010 and January 2019 was conducted. One-to-one propensity score matching (PSM) was used to minimize selection biases by balancing factors including age, sex, ASA grade, tumor size, and combined resection. Demographic data, their pathological and short-term clinical parameters, and long-term oncological outcomes were compared between the LDP and ODP groups. A total of 197 patients with PDAC were enrolled. There were 115 (58.4%) patients in the LDP group and 82 (41.6%) patients in the ODP group. After 1:1 PSM, 66 well-matched patients in each group were evaluated. The LDP group had lesser blood loss (195 vs. 210 mL, p < 0.01), shorter operative time (193.6 vs. 217.5 min; p = 0.02), and shorter hospital stay (12 vs. 15 days, p < 0.01), whereas the overall complication rates were comparable between groups (10.6% vs.16.7%, p = 0.31). There were no significant differences between the LDP and ODP groups regarding 3-year recurrence-free or overall survival rate (p = 0.89 and p = 0.33, respectively). LDP in the treatment of left-sided PDAC is a technically safe, feasible and favorable approach in short-term surgical outcomes. Moreover, patients undergoing LDP than ODP for PDAC had comparable oncological metrics and similar middle-term survival rate.

Heiberg T, Baekelandt B, Kvien TK, Buanes T. Psychometric performance of the PAncreatic CAncer disease impact (PACADI) score. Pancreatology 2019; 19:971-978. [PMID: 31530448 DOI: 10.1016/j.pan.2019.09.001] [Citation(s) in RCA: 3]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 02/13/2019] [Revised: 08/30/2019] [Accepted: 09/01/2019] [Indexed: 02/08/2023]
Abstract
BACKGROUND/OBJECTIVE Pancreatic Cancer Disease Impact (PACADI) score measures the impact of pancreatic cancer (PC) on important health dimensions, selected by patients. The aim of this single center study was to test the psychometric performance of the Pancreatic Cancer Disease Impact (PACADI) score. METHODS Patients with suspected pancreatic cancer (PC) completed PACADI, the EuroQol-5D (EQ-5D index) and Edmonton Symptom Assessment System (ESAS) in this longitudinal observational study. Measures were compared across patients with PC (n = 210), other malignant lesions (OML) (n = 109) and non-malignant lesions (NML) (n = 41). Associations, test-retest and internal consistency reliability, longitudinal changes, sensitivity to change and prediction of mortality during the first year were examined in patients with PC. RESULTS The three measures discriminated between PC and OML. The PACADI score correlated strongly at baseline (n = 199)/after three months (n = 85) with the EQ-5D index and ESAS "sense of well-being" (0.64 and 0.66/0.73 and 0.69, p < 0.001, respectively), showed high test-retest reliability (ICC 0.84) and very good internal consistency reliability (Cronbach's alpha 0.81-0.85) across all visits. Scores improved over time at 3, 6, 9 and 12 months for survivors, and standardized response mean (SRM) for improvement between 2 and 3 months (n = 44) was 0.80 (PACADI), -0.59 (EQ-5D index) and 0.69 (ESAS "sense of well-being"). The PACADI score significantly predicted mortality within the first year (p = 0.02) in contrast to the EQ-5D index and ESAS "sense of well-being". CONCLUSION This study showed satisfactory psychometric performance of the PACADI score. The results support its use in clinical practice and intervention trials.

Beesley VL, Janda M, Burmeister EA, Goldstein D, Gooden H, Merrett ND, O'Connell DL, Wyld DK, Chan RJ, Young JM, Neale RE. Association between pancreatic cancer patients' perception of their care coordination and patient-reported and survival outcomes. Palliat Support Care 2018; 16:534-543. [PMID: 28669376 DOI: 10.1017/s1478951517000608] [Citation(s) in RCA: 10] [Impact Index Per Article: 1.4]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/14/2022]
Abstract
OBJECTIVE People with pancreatic cancer have poor survival, and management is challenging. Pancreatic cancer patients' perceptions of their care coordination and its association with their outcomes have not been well-studied. Our objective was to determine if perception of care coordination is associated with patient-reported outcomes or survival. METHODS People with pancreatic cancer who were 1-8 months postdiagnosis (52 with completed resection and 58 with no resection) completed a patient-reported questionnaire that assessed their perceptions of care coordination, quality of life, anxiety, and depression using validated instruments. Mean scores for 15 care-coordination items were calculated and then ranked from highest (best experience) to lowest (worst experience). Associations between care-coordination scores (including communication and navigation domains) and patient-reported outcomes and survival were investigated using general linear regression and Cox regression, respectively. All analyses were stratified by whether or not the tumor had been resected. RESULTS In both groups, the highest-ranked care-coordination items were: knowing who was responsible for coordinating care, health professionals being informed about their history, and waiting times. The worst-ranked items related to: how often patients were asked about visits with other health professionals and how well they and their family were coping, knowing the symptoms they should monitor, having sufficient emotional help from staff, and access to additional specialist services. For people who had a resection, better communication and navigation scores were significantly associated with higher quality of life and less anxiety and depression. However, these associations were not statistically significant for those with no resection. Perception of cancer care coordination was not associated with survival in either group. SIGNIFICANCE OF RESULTS Our results suggest that, while many core clinical aspects of care are perceived to be done well for pancreatic cancer patients, improvements in emotional support, referral to specialist services, and self-management education may improve patient-reported outcomes.

Mariglia J, Momin S, Coe IR, Karshafian R. Analysis of the cytotoxic effects of combined ultrasound, microbubble and nucleoside analog combinations on pancreatic cells in vitro. ULTRASONICS 2018; 89:110-117. [PMID: 29775835 DOI: 10.1016/j.ultras.2018.05.002] [Citation(s) in RCA: 11] [Impact Index Per Article: 1.6]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Received: 04/28/2017] [Revised: 05/02/2018] [Accepted: 05/04/2018] [Indexed: 06/08/2023]
Abstract
Ultrasonically-stimulated microbubbles enhance the therapeutic effects of various chemotherapy drugs. However, the application of ultrasound and microbubbles (USMB) for enhancing the therapeutic effect of nucleoside analogs, which are used as front-line treatments in a range of cancers, and its underlying mechanism is not well understood. This study investigated the effect of gemcitabine, a nucleoside analog drug, in combination with USMB in increasing cell cytotoxicity relative to either treatment alone in BxPC3 pancreatic cancer cells. Cells were sonicated using low frequency (0.5 MHz) ultrasound in combination with Definity® microbubbles (1.7% v/v) in the presence of 1 µM of gemcitabine for a total of 2 h. USMB in combination with gemcitabine decreased cell viability (48 h) to 44.7 ± 5.2%, 27.7 ± 4.3%, and 12.5 ± 3.4% with increasing ultrasound peak negative pressures (220, 360, 530 kPa) from 84.7 ± 3.6%, 54.2 ± 3.8%, and 26.8 ± 3.0%, respectively, when USMB was applied in the absence of drug. We further confirmed that USMB did not enhance the internalization of 1 µM of a radiolabeled nucleoside analog (2-chloroadenosine) at each of the three chosen ultrasound PNPs, determined by radiolabeled scintillation counting. These data suggest that USMB in combination with nucleoside analog drugs leads to an additive effect on cell toxicity and that USMB does not impair transporter-mediated uptake of nucleoside analogs.

Qu L, Zhiming Z, Xianglong T, Yuanxing G, Yong X, Rong L, Yee LW. Short- and mid-term outcomes of robotic versus laparoscopic distal pancreatosplenectomy for pancreatic ductal adenocarcinoma: A retrospective propensity score-matched study. Int J Surg 2018; 55:81-86. [PMID: 29802919 DOI: 10.1016/j.ijsu.2018.05.024] [Citation(s) in RCA: 27] [Impact Index Per Article: 3.9]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/16/2017] [Revised: 05/07/2018] [Accepted: 05/19/2018] [Indexed: 02/07/2023]
Abstract
BACKGROUND Robotic distal pancreatectomy exhibits short-term benefits over laparoscopic distal pancreatectomy. The use of minimal invasive techniques to carry out distal pancreatosplenectomy (DPS) for pancreatic ductal adenocarcinoma (PDAC) remains controversial and has not gained popular acceptance. A comparative study was designed to analyze the short- and mid-term outcomes of robotic DPS (RDPS) versus laparoscopic DPS (LDPS) on patients with PDAC. METHODS The baseline characteristics, perioperative outcomes and survival data among patients who underwent RDPS (n = 35) versus LDPS (n = 35) for PDAC between December 2011 and December 2015 were compared after a 1:1 propensity score matching. RESULTS There were no significant differences in the operative time, blood loss, blood transfusion rate, and morbidity and pancreatic fistula rates between the RDPS and LDPS groups. RDPS significantly reduced the rate of conversion to laparotomy (5.7% vs. 22.9% when compared with LDPS, p = 0.04). There were no significant differences in R0 resection rates, number of harvested lymph nodes, positive to harvested lymph node ratios, and disease-free survival and overall survival rates between the two groups. A Cox proportional hazards analysis showed N1 stage to be significantly associated with worse survival and suggested that chemotherapy might prolong overall survival in these PDAC patients. CONCLUSIONS This single-center study demonstrated that RDPS was safe and efficacious in treatment of PDAC. When compared with LDPS, RDPS was associated with a reduced rate of conversion to open surgery. There were no significantly differences in oncological outcomes and mid-term survival rates between the groups of patients who underwent RDPS or LDPS.

Huang HC, Rizvi I, Liu J, Anbil S, Kalra A, Lee H, Baglo Y, Paz N, Hayden D, Pereira S, Pogue BW, Fitzgerald J, Hasan T. Photodynamic Priming Mitigates Chemotherapeutic Selection Pressures and Improves Drug Delivery. Cancer Res 2018; 78:558-571. [PMID: 29187403 PMCID: PMC5771811 DOI: 10.1158/0008-5472.can-17-1700] [Citation(s) in RCA: 73] [Impact Index Per Article: 10.4]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/07/2017] [Revised: 09/13/2017] [Accepted: 11/15/2017] [Indexed: 12/27/2022]
Abstract
Physiologic barriers to drug delivery and selection for drug resistance limit survival outcomes in cancer patients. In this study, we present preclinical evidence that a subtumoricidal photodynamic priming (PDP) strategy can relieve drug delivery barriers in the tumor microenvironment to safely widen the therapeutic window of a nanoformulated cytotoxic drug. In orthotopic xenograft models of pancreatic cancer, combining PDP with nanoliposomal irinotecan (nal-IRI) prevented tumor relapse, reduced metastasis, and increased both progression-free survival and 1-year disease-free survival. PDP enabled these durable improvements by targeting multiple tumor compartments to (i) increase intratumoral drug accumulation by >10-fold, (ii) increase the duration of drug exposure above a critical therapeutic threshold, and (iii) attenuate surges in CD44 and CXCR4 expression, which mediate chemoresistance often observed after multicycle chemotherapy. Overall, our results offer preclinical proof of concept for the effectiveness of PDP to minimize risks of tumor relapse, progression, and drug resistance and to extend patient survival.Significance: A biophysical priming approach overcomes key treatment barriers, significantly reduces metastases, and prolongs survival in orthotopic models of human pancreatic cancer. Buanes TA. Role of surgery in pancreatic cancer. World J Gastroenterol 2017; 23:3765-3770. [PMID: 28638216 PMCID: PMC5467062 DOI: 10.3748/wjg.v23.i21.3765] [Citation(s) in RCA: 22] [Impact Index Per Article: 2.8]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Download PDF]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 01/26/2017] [Revised: 03/17/2017] [Accepted: 04/21/2017] [Indexed: 02/06/2023] Open
Abstract
Treatment of pancreatic cancer is multimodal and surgery is an essential part, mandatory for curative potential. Also chemotherapy is essential, and serious postoperative complications or rapid disease progression may preclude completion of multimodal treatment. The sequence of treatment interventions has therefore become an important concern, and numerous ongoing randomized controlled trials compare clinical outcome after upfront surgery and neoadjuvant treatment with subsequent resection. In previous years, borderline resectable and locally advanced pancreatic cancer was most often considered unresectable. More effective chemotherapy together with the latest improvements in surgical expertise has resulted in extended operations, pushing the borders of resectability. Multivisceral resections with or without resection of major mesenteric vessels are now performed in numerous patients, resulting in better outcome, recorded as overall survival and/or patient reported outcome. But postoperative morbidity increases concurrently, and clinical benefit must be carefully evaluated against risk of potential harm, associated with new comprehensive multimodal treatment sequences. Even though cost/utility analyses are deficient, extended surgery has resulted in significantly longer and better life for many patients with no other treatment alternative. Improved selection of patients to surgery and/or chemotherapy will in the near future be possible, based on better tumor biology insight. Clinically available biomarkers enabling personalized treatment are forthcoming, but these options are still limited. The importance of surgical resection for each patient's prognosis is presently increasing, justifying sustained expansion of the surgical treatment modality.

Velez-Serrano JF, Velez-Serrano D, Hernandez-Barrera V, Jimenez-Garcia R, Lopez de Andres A, Garrido PC, Álvaro-Meca A. Prediction of in-hospital mortality after pancreatic resection in pancreatic cancer patients: A boosting approach via a population-based study using health administrative data. PLoS One 2017; 12:e0178757. [PMID: 28591154 PMCID: PMC5462391 DOI: 10.1371/journal.pone.0178757] [Citation(s) in RCA: 15] [Impact Index Per Article: 1.9]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/14/2016] [Accepted: 05/18/2017] [Indexed: 02/06/2023] Open
Abstract
BACKGROUND One reason for the aggressiveness of the pancreatic cancer is that it is diagnosed late, which often limits both the therapeutic options that are available and patient survival. The long-term survival of pancreatic cancer patients is not possible if the tumor is not resected, even among patients who receive chemotherapy in the earliest stages. The main objective of this study was to create a prediction model for in-hospital mortality after a pancreatectomy in pancreatic cancer patients. METHODS We performed a retrospective study of all pancreatic resections in pancreatic cancer patients in Spanish public hospitals (2013). Data were obtained from records in the Minimum Basic Data Set. To develop the prediction model, we used a boosting method. RESULTS The in-hospital mortality of pancreatic resections in pancreatic cancer patients was 8.48% in Spain. Our model showed high predictive accuracy, with an AUC of 0.91 and a Brier score of 0.09, which indicated that the probabilities were well calibrated. In addition, a sensitivity analysis of the information available prior to the surgery revealed that our model has high predictive accuracy, with an AUC of 0.802. CONCLUSIONS In this study, we developed a nation-wide system that is capable of generating accurate and reliable predictions of in-hospital mortality after pancreatic resection in patients with pancreatic cancer. Our model could help surgeons understand the importance of the patients' characteristics prior to surgery and the health effects that may follow resection.

Angelico R, Khan S, Dasari B, Marudanayagam R, Sutcliffe RP, Muiesan P, Isaac J, Mirza D, Roberts KJ. Is routine hepaticojejunostomy at the time of unplanned surgical bypass required in the era of self-expanding metal stents? HPB (Oxford) 2017; 19:365-370. [PMID: 28223041 DOI: 10.1016/j.hpb.2016.12.009] [Citation(s) in RCA: 4]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 05/01/2016] [Revised: 12/11/2016] [Accepted: 12/22/2016] [Indexed: 12/12/2022]
Abstract
BACKGROUND Hepaticojejunostomy is routinely performed in patients when inoperable disease is found at planned pancreatoduodenectomy; however, in the presence of self-expanding metal stent (SEMS) hepaticojejunostomy may not be required. The aim of this study was to assess biliary complications and outcomes in patients with unresectable disease at time of planned pancreaticoduodenectomy stratified by the management of the biliary tract. MATERIAL AND METHODS Retrospective analysis of patients undergoing surgery in January 2010-December 2015. Complications were measured using the Clavien-Dindo scale. RESULTS Of 149 patients, 111 (75%) received gastrojejunostomy and hepaticojejunostomy (double bypass group) and 38 (26%) received a single bypass in the presence of SEMS (single bypass group). Post-operative non-biliary [7 (18%) vs 43 (38%), (p = 0.028)] and biliary [0% vs 12 (11%), (p = 0.037)] complications were lower in the single bypass group. Hospital readmissions were significantly higher in the double bypass group (p = 0.021). Overall survival and the time to start chemotherapy were equivalent (p = n.s.). CONCLUSIONS Complications are more common following double bypass compared to single bypass with SEMS suggesting that gastric bypass is adequate surgical palliation in presence of SEMS. This study adds further evidence that preoperative SEMS should be used in preference to plastic stents for suspected periampullary malignancy.

Gong YF, Zhou QB, Liao YD, Mai C, Chen TJ, Tang YQ, Chen RF. Optimized construction of MUC1-VNTR n DNA vaccine and its anti-pancreatic cancer efficacy. Oncol Lett 2017; 13:2198-2206. [PMID: 28454381 PMCID: PMC5403551 DOI: 10.3892/ol.2017.5717] [Citation(s) in RCA: 6]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/01/2015] [Accepted: 11/03/2016] [Indexed: 12/11/2022] Open
Abstract
Considering mucin 1-variable number tandem repeat (MUC1-VNTRn) as a novel target for pancreatic cancer immunotherapy, the present study aimed to screen and identify the pVAX1-MUC1-VNTRn DNA vaccine with the strongest immunogenicity. Following construction of a pVAX1-MUC1-VNTRn plasmid, immature dendritic cells (DCs) were subjected to transfection, and mature DCs were then co-cultured with autologous T-cells. The numbers of cytotoxic T lymphocytes (CTLs) secreting interferon (IFN)-γ were determined using an enzyme-linked immunospot assay, and CytoTox® was also used to examine the MUC1-VNTRn-specific Lethal effect of CTLs on Capan2 cells. Additional in vivo experiments in mice were performed to confirm the antitumor effect of the DNA vaccine candidate. The present study successfully constructed the pVAX1-MUC1-VNTRn plasmid, which expresses the target protein in eukaryotic cells. Additionally, upon uptake of the pVAX1-MUC1-VNTRn plasmid, the immature DCs differentiated into mature DCs. The levels of the DC surface molecules cluster of differentiation (CD) 80, CD86, human leukocyte antigen-antigen D related, interleukin (IL)-12, IL-17 and IFN-γ were significantly higher, while the levels of IL-10 and IL-14 were lower, in mature DCs of the stimulated groups compared with the immature DCs of the non-stimulated groups (all P<0.01). In addition, the MUC1-VNTR6 and MUC1-VNTR9 groups, in which DCs were capable of activating autologous T-cells, showed increased IFN-γ-producing T-cells compared with the other groups (strong MUC1-VNTR1, weak VNTR1, VNTR3, VNTR4 and MUC1-cDNA groups; all P<0.001). In addition, the Lethal effect of CTLs on Capan2 cells in these two groups was stronger compared with the other groups (all P<0.001). Furthermore, the induced protective and therapeutic immune responses in mouse experiments showed that the pVAX1-MUC1-VNTR6DNA vaccine likely possessed the strongest immunogenicity, and its ability to inhibit panc02-MUC1 tumor growth was superior to other DNA vaccines (P<0.01). The present study provides compelling evidence that pVAX1-MUC1-VNTRn has the potential to express the target protein in eukaryotic cells, and thatpVAX1-MUC1-VNTR6 was characterized by the strongest Lethal effect in both in vivo and in vitro experiments.

Kauffmann EF, Napoli N, Menonna F, Vistoli F, Amorese G, Campani D, Pollina LE, Funel N, Cappelli C, Caramella D, Boggi U. Robotic pancreatoduodenectomy with vascular resection. Langenbecks Arch Surg 2016; 401:1111-1122. [PMID: 27553112 DOI: 10.1007/s00423-016-1499-8] [Citation(s) in RCA: 53] [Impact Index Per Article: 5.9]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/20/2016] [Accepted: 08/11/2016] [Indexed: 12/16/2022]
Abstract
PURPOSE This study aims to define the current status of robotic pancreatoduodenectomy (RPD) with resection and reconstruction of the superior mesenteric/portal vein (RPD-SMV/PV). METHODS Our experience on RPD, including RPD-SMV/PV, is presented along with a description of the surgical technique and a systematic review of the literature on RPD-SMV/PV. RESULTS We have performed 116 RPD and 14 RPD-SMV/PV. Seven additional cases of RPD-SMV/PV were identified in the literature. In our experience, RPD and RPD-SMV/PV were similar in all baseline variables, but lower mean body mass and higher prevalence of pancreatic cancer in RPD-SMV/PV. Regarding the type of vein resection, there were one type 2 (7.1 %), five type 3 (35.7 %) and eight type 4 (57.2 %) resections. As compared to RPD, RPD-SMV/PV required longer operative time, had higher median estimated blood loss, and blood transfusions were required more frequently. Incidence and severity of post-operative complications were not increased in RPD-SMV/PV, but post-pancreatectomy hemorrhage occurred more frequently after this procedure. In pancreatic cancer, RPD-SMV/PV was associated with a higher mean number of examined lymph nodes (60.0 ± 13.9 vs 44.6 ± 11.0; p = 0.02) and with the same rate of microscopic margin positivity (25.0 % vs 26.1 %). Mean length or resected vein was 23.1 ± 8.08 mm. Actual tumour infiltration was discovered in ten patients (71.4 %), reaching the adventitia in four patients (40.0 %), the media in two patients (20.0 %), and the intima in four patients (40.0 %). Literature review identified seven additional cases, all reported to have successful outcome. CONCLUSIONS RPD-SMV/PV is feasible in carefully selected patients. The generalization of these results remains to be demonstrated.

Sahakyan MA, Kazaryan AM, Rawashdeh M, Fuks D, Shmavonyan M, Haugvik SP, Labori KJ, Buanes T, Røsok BI, Ignjatovic D, Abu Hilal M, Gayet B, Kim SC, Edwin B. Laparoscopic distal pancreatectomy for pancreatic ductal adenocarcinoma: results of a multicenter cohort study on 196 patients. Surg Endosc 2016; 30:3409-3418. [PMID: 26514135 DOI: 10.1007/s00464-015-4623-x] [Citation(s) in RCA: 30] [Impact Index Per Article: 3.3]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/26/2015] [Accepted: 10/14/2015] [Indexed: 02/08/2023]
Abstract
BACKGROUND Laparoscopy is widely accepted as a feasible option for distal pancreatectomy. However, the experience in laparoscopic distal pancreatectomy (LDP) for pancreatic ductal adenocarcinoma (PDAC) is limited to a small number of studies, reported by expert centers. The present study aimed to evaluate perioperative and oncological outcomes after LDP for PDAC in a large, multicenter cohort of patients. METHODS A retrospective analysis of the data on 196 patients with histologically verified PDAC, operated at Oslo University Hospital-Rikshospitalet (Oslo, Norway), Asan Medical Center (Seoul, Republic of Korea), Institut Mutualiste Montsouris (Paris, France) and University Hospital Southampton (Southampton, UK) between January 2002 and April 2015 was conducted. The patients with standard (SLDP) and extended (i.e., en bloc with adjacent organ, ELDP) resections were compared in terms of perioperative and oncological outcomes. RESULTS Out of 196 LDP procedures, 191 (97.4 %) were completed through laparoscopy, while five (2.6 %) were converted to open surgery. ELDP was performed in 30 (15.7 %) cases. Sixty-one (31.9 %) patients experienced postoperative complications, including 48 (25.1 %) with pancreatic fistula. The rate of clinically relevant fistula (grade B/C) was 15.7 %. Median postoperative hospital stay was 8 (2-63) days. Median follow-up was 16 months. Median survival was 31.3 months (95 % CI 22.9-39.6). Three- and 5-year actuarial survival rates were 42.4 and 30 %, respectively. SLDP was associated with significantly higher survival compared with ELDP (p = 0.032). CONCLUSIONS LDP seems to be a feasible and safe procedure, providing satisfactory oncological outcomes in patients with PDAC.

Burmeister EA, Jordan SJ, O'Connell DL, Beesley VL, Goldstein D, Gooden HM, Janda M, Merrett ND, Wyld D, Neale RE. Using a Delphi process to determine optimal care for patients with pancreatic cancer. Asia Pac J Clin Oncol 2016; 12:105-114. [PMID: 26800012 DOI: 10.1111/ajco.12450] [Citation(s) in RCA: 9]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Revised: 10/07/2015] [Accepted: 11/23/2015] [Indexed: 02/07/2023]
Abstract
AIM Overall 5-year survival for pancreatic cancer is ∼5%. Optimizing the care that pancreatic cancer patients receive may be one way of improving outcomes. The objective of this study was to establish components of care which Australian health professionals believe important to optimally manage patients with pancreatic cancer. METHODS Using a Delphi process, a multidisciplinary panel of 250 health professionals were invited to provide a list of factors they considered important for optimal care of pancreatic cancer patients. They were then asked to score and then rescore (from one [no importance/disagree] to 10 [very important/agree]) the factors. The mean and coefficient of variation scores were calculated and categorized into three levels of importance. RESULTS Overall, 63 (66% of those sent the final questionnaire; 25% of those initially invited) health professionals from nine disciplines completed the final scoring of 55 statements/factors encompassing themes of presentation/staging, surgery and biliary obstruction, multidisciplinary team details and oncology. Mean scores ranged from 3.7 to 9.7 with the highest related to communication and patient assessment. There was substantial intra- and interdisciplinary variation in views about MDT membership and roles. CONCLUSION Overall, the opinions of Australian health professionals reflect international guideline recommended care; however, they identified a number of additional factors focusing on where patients should be treated, the importance of clear communication and the need for multidisciplinary care which were not included in current clinical practice guidelines. Differences in priorities between specialty groups were also identified.
